Warranty costs for the Corvale 8 series exceeded plan by 14% this quarter, principally due to a sealing defect in units assembled at the Drummond Hollow facility. Corrective tooling has been installed, and claim frequency is already trending downward. We have increased the warranty reserve accordingly and tightened inbound inspection with our gasket supplier. Engineering will present a full root-cause review at the next session. The strategic implications for next year are summarised in the note below.

management briefing: Headcount on the Belix team goes from 60 to 93 by the end of November. Gross margin on Belix came in at 23 percent against a plan of 47 percent.

## Artifact Signing — SDK Parity Notes (Weekly Sync)

Kestrel SDK for Android reached parity with the Swift client this sprint: offline queueing, batched telemetry, and retry semantics now match. Both SDKs ship as signed artifacts from the same pipeline. Remaining gap: background sync throttling, targeted next sprint. Verify both release bundles before tagging. Both artifacts validate against the shared signing key below.

signing key of kawig-fafog = bky19_6Fypv1qws7J8qJtaYjX

Handover note: Director Pellam to Director Castavere, for board circulation. The quarterly cash-flow forecast is complete through model version six. Key assumptions: collections at 52 days, the Wrenholt facility drawdown deferred one quarter, and capex held flat. Sensitivity runs show we remain above the covenant floor even in the downside case, though margin for error narrows in month two. All workings are archived with annotations. Please verify the tax accrual before presenting. The board should read the appended note first.

management briefing: Only 7 of the 120 pilot accounts renewed Ralael, so a churn review is set for January 1.

Runbook 12.4 — Account recovery for Poolgate admins. If the operator account managing the database connection pooler is locked out, do not restart the pooler; active connections will drain and downstream apps will stall. Instead, verify the lockout in the audit log, confirm the requester's identity per policy, and open the recovery console. When prompted, enter the recovery passphrase shown below.

recovery phrase for kahif-tagag: ulavan-oliax-ulaath-sorys-aldius-kaseth